After the record-breaking permanent move of Ricardo Pepi to Bundesliga side FC Augsburg for $20 million, FC Dallas hasn’t stopped from transferring players in and out, as they are in negotiations to acquire Paul Arriola from DC United but also just sold Kevin Paredes.

FC Dallas is also set to acquire CA Independiente’s most promising player Alan Velasco for $7 million plus add-ons, although the team has yet to make official his addition. And that’s not the only movement they were planning on doing, as reports suggest they made a $10 million offer for Gabriel Sara from São Paulo.

It’s clear that FC Dallas has money to spend after the departures of Pepi and Paredes, and although the Brazilian team declined the offer for Sara, it’s yet to be seen if Dallas makes a new attempt for the young Brazilian. According to Transfermark, his current market value is set at $7.4 million, which is way below from what Dallas offered for him.

Who is Gabriel Sara?

The 22-year-old offensive midfielder has played his entire career with São Paulo, but he joined the senior team back in 2019. In the three seasons he’s played in Brazilian top flight, Sara has played a total of 98 games, scoring 16 goals and assisting on 9 occasions.
